你查询的IP:[121.4.156.80]  地理位置:中国–上海–上海

最新查询117.59.221.88 221.109.126.158 211.144.157.113 122.204.200.141 123.128.90.200 121.68.166.84 118.132.226.224 121.40.173.67 221.130.16.221 121.4.156.80 119.42.161.111 122.49.116.80 117.121.128.27 122.112.149.20 119.80.2.100 119.8.189.146 58.154.101.35 120.192.21.126 119.253.0.205 203.100.32.142 203.152.64.236 202.122.64.87 203.130.32.114 119.18.192.73 120.242.92.246 202.102.110.244 203.81.16.84 222.128.86.158 124.40.128.19 218.192.108.108 117.112.117.64